## Configuration

Spindrift watches its config directory and hot-reloads on change without dropping connections. Reloads are atomic: the new config is validated first, and invalid files are rejected with the previous config retained. Reviewers should confirm that new keys include defaults, since partial configs are merged. Reload notifications are pushed over the signed control channel, whose credential is set on the following env file line:

secret setting of tajof-bahif: COURIER_KEY3=65d

## Break-Glass Access: Notifier Fan-Out Backpressure

When the Pellwick notifier saturates, queued alerts back up and paging stalls. Break-glass access lets on-call drain the fan-out buffer on the Harrowgate cluster directly. Throttle downstream consumers first, then flush in batches of 500. To unlock the drain console, enter the recovery passphrase below.

vault phrase of fafop-hahop = ralys-kasion-normir-belix-silys-fendor

Subject: Quick update — Bramford lease talks

Hi all,

Good news-ish: the landlord at Bramford Quay has come back with a softer position after we flagged the vacancy rates next door. We think we can shave real money off the renewal if we commit early, but it ties us to the site through the Lanternworks rollout. Heads of department, please sanity-check your space needs this week. The figure we're prepared to accept is noted below.

internal memo for kajep-tawip: The renewal with Holaelix Group closes at $10 million a year, 5 percent below the last contract. Project Wenael slips by two quarters because of the tooling delay.

For this week's sync: the Trailhop app now routes all deep links through a single resolver in the navigation module. Legacy scheme links are remapped at launch, so no per-screen handlers are needed. Universal link verification runs in CI; a failed check blocks release. Note that editing the link-domain config requires signing into the Trailhop routing vault, which will prompt you for the recovery passphrase noted below.

vault phrase of fawep-tawep = sorwyn-norius-sildor-istius-julvan-belox